By Type:The ambulatory services market is segmented into various types, including Urgent Care Centers, Specialty Clinics, Surgical Centers, Diagnostic Centers, Rehabilitation Centers, and Others. Among these, Urgent Care Centers and Specialty Clinics are particularly prominent due to their ability to provide immediate and specialized care, catering to the growing demand for outpatient services. The trend towards preventive care and early diagnosis further supports the expansion of Diagnostic Centers.

By End-User:The market is also segmented by end-users, which include Individuals, Corporates, Insurance Providers, Government Agencies, and Others. Individuals represent the largest segment, driven by the increasing awareness of health and wellness. Corporates are also significant users, as they seek to provide healthcare benefits to employees, while Insurance Providers play a crucial role in facilitating access to ambulatory services through coverage plans.

The Thailand Ambulatory Services Market is characterized by a dynamic mix of regional and international players. Leading participants such as Bangkok Dusit Medical Services, Bumrungrad International Hospital, Samitivej Hospital, Bangkok Hospital, Phyathai Hospital, Vejthani Hospital, BNH Hospital, Chulalongkorn Hospital, Siriraj Hospital, Ramkhamhaeng Hospital, Thonburi Hospital, Piyavate Hospital, MedPark Hospital, Bangkok Christian Hospital, Phayathai 2 Hospital contribute to innovation, geographic expansion, and service delivery in this space.
The future of the Thailand ambulatory services market appears promising, driven by ongoing technological innovations and a shift towards value-based care. As healthcare providers increasingly adopt digital health solutions, patient engagement and satisfaction are expected to improve. Furthermore, the government's commitment to enhancing healthcare access will likely foster a more favorable environment for outpatient services. This evolving landscape presents opportunities for growth, particularly in telemedicine and specialized outpatient clinics, which are poised to meet the changing needs of patients.
